    Mechanical transfer presses
    Mechanical transfer presses with four-point suspension are basic transfer presses with large openings in the uprights. As such, the user has the largest possible die space. Presses with link drive are offered in capacities for 660 to 5625 tons, and with eccentric drives from 700 to 2700 tons. Also, Schuler offers eccentric presses with one-point ... last changed on: 28.11.2019 Search similar pages
    Hydraulic transfer presses
    These presses are equipped with a large opening in the uprights, enabling flexible stamping of parts using transfer dies.  High output is achieved via efficient hydraulics, such as Schuler's ring valve technology or our multi-mode switching of hydraulic cylinders. Press forces range from 560 to 3550 tons, either for single or multiple-slide ... last changed on: 28.03.2014 Search similar pages

    Seven steps to success: mechanical transfer presses.
    The 25,000 kN mechanical transfer press is also prepared to meet a wide range of manufacturing requirements and at speeds of up to 25 strokes per minute. Small and medium-sized outer skin and structural parts can be produced in seven stations with a transport pitch of 900 mm.
